FEDERAL RULES OF EVIDENCE
ARTICLE VI. WITNESSES
Rule 610. Religious Beliefs or Opinions
Evidence of the beliefs or opinions of a witness on matters of religion is not
admissible for the purpose of showing that by reason of their nature the
witness'
credibility is impaired or enhanced.
